‘linchangsheng’ 6 月之前
父节点
当前提交
0ec81eea6f

+ 1 - 1
src/main/java/com/zfire/mall/manager/bean/listV2/K3MaterialVO.java

@@ -13,7 +13,7 @@ import java.util.Date;
 @Data
 public class K3MaterialVO {
 
-    @ZfireField(hide = true,pk = true)
+    @ZfireField(hide = true)
     private String id;
 
     @ApiModelProperty(value = "物料编码")

+ 6 - 3
src/main/java/com/zfire/mall/manager/logic/retail/RetailOrderLogic.java

@@ -1621,14 +1621,17 @@ public class RetailOrderLogic {
                 && !retailOrder.getExamineStatus().equals(ExamineStatusEnum.WAIT.toString())){
             throw new RemoteServiceException("已审单据不可关闭");
         }
+
+        //全退
+        if(StringUtils.equals(retailOrder.getExamineStatus(),ExamineStatusEnum.WAIT.toString()))
+            this.refundAll(retailOrder);
+
         retailOrder.setExamineStatus(ExamineStatusEnum.CLOSE.toString());
         retailOrder.setCloseName(adminUser.getNickName());
         retailOrder.setCloseTime(new Date());
         retailOrder.updateById();
 
-        //全退
-        if(StringUtils.equals(retailOrder.getExamineStatus(),ExamineStatusEnum.WAIT.toString()))
-            this.refundAll(retailOrder);
+
     }